NI 6154 Cables and Accessories

This section describes some of the cable and accessory options for the
NI 6154. For more specific information about these products, refer to

ni.com

.

Using Screw Terminals

You can connect signals to your DAQ device using a screw terminal
accessory such as:

CB-37F-LP—unshielded, I/O connector block with 37-pin D-SUB
